Position Summary:
Provides Certified Recovery Specialist services to an adult population in the community
struggling with substance use disorder and addiction, in accordance with the
Department of Drug and Alcohol Programs guidelines and Carelon Standards.
Essential Functions:
Model recovery-oriented behavior and education at all times to individuals, family, and community about substance use disorder and the recovery process.
Conduct self in an ethical manner by adhering to the Pennsylvania Certification Board (PCB) Code of Ethics and standards of practice along with agency policy and
procedures.
Engage the individual and establish rapport, while utilizing empathetic and active listening,
communicating in a non-judgmental way, and recognizing addictive behaviors to
assist individuals in identifying and prioritizing strengths and needs.
Provide recovery support, coaching, and encouragement to individuals contemplating or actively seeking help with substance use recovery.
Collaborate with referral sources to coordinate services for the individual and identify and
support linkages to community resources needed.
Maintain confidentiality of information received during the facilitation of recovery
support services.
Identify signs and symptoms of intoxication, tolerance, dependance, withdrawal, and overdose, along with crisis and emergency situations and facilitate access to appropriate
resources for identified situations.

Qualifications:
High school diploma or general equivalency degree.
Certified Recovery Specialist (CRS) Certification through the PA certification board.
Have lived experience with a substance use disorder.
Maintained full-time, part-time, or voluntary work experience in the past 12 months.
CRS must be in recovery with at least 2 years sustained, current recovery history.
Valid driver’s license, proof of auto insurance, Act 33/34 and FBI clearances
required. Individuals who have accessed human services are encouraged to apply.
